BACKGROUND INFORMATION:

Staff received a request from a property owner within the 100 block of Hampe Street to establish a new parking by permit area. The area consists of one auto shop and four single family homes, one of which is a currently vacant rental.

 

A signed petition has been received from the property owner requesting to establish a parking by permit area on the southeast side of Hampe Street between South Seguin Avenue and Comal Avenue. This request is for Monday through Saturday between 7:00 a.m. to 8:00 p.m.

 

Three of the six property owners have signed the petition. Two-thirds of the property owners are required to sign to validate the petition, and therefore staff cannot recommend approval at this time. The last required signature, however, is expected to be received before the scheduled October Transportation and Traffic Advisory Board meeting. Any updated information will be presented at the meeting.

 

The proposed designated parking by permit area is one side of one contiguous block. Less than two thirds of the affected residents have submitted a signed statement of the following for the initial requested area:

 

We the undersigned are residents and/or property owners of the proposed designated permit area described in this application. We understand that: (i) if this area is designated, certain restrictions will be placed upon on-street parking within the area; (ii) residents and/or residential property owners of the area will be entitled to obtain a limited number of parking permits exempting their vehicles from such parking restrictions, but if a resident and/or property owner owns a vehicle without having a permit displayed, that vehicle will be subject to the parking restrictions; (iii) parking permits will be issued for a term of one year and require replacement each year; (iv) the cost of issuing the annual parking permits will be paid by the residents and/or property owners.

 

The public hearing will be at a future City Council meeting and notices will be sent in advance of the meeting. The requested permit area meets the area requirements in the City of New Braunfels Code of Ordinances.

FISCAL IMPACT:

Traffic control signs cost approximately $150 each. Sufficient funding is available in the FY 2022 approved streets and drainage budget.

RECOMMENDATION:

Staff can not recommend establishing a parking by permit area on the southeast side of Hampe Street between South Seguin Avenue and Comal Avenue on Monday through Saturday between 7:00 a.m. to 8:00 p.m. at this time because the number of signatures currently submitted does not meet the petition requirements in the City of New Braunfels Code of Ordinances.
